The Paradise of Terra Nova

The new promo for Terra Nova says it all -There is no paradise without sacrifice – and it’s a fitting mantra for a show that could be an awesome blending of Lost, The Time Machine, and Jurassic Park.
Front and center is Jason O’Mara as Jim Shannon, the family man that escapes from a dying Earth to prehistoric times with his wife and kids, and you can’t just plop down into a dinosaur-filled area without some military muscle, which is expertly provided by Avatar‘s Stephen Lang as compound commander Nathaniel Taylor.
Just in case people missed the Terra Nova teaser trailer, a trio of pterodactyls in the background let you know that this is not going to be even remotely close to a family vacation.
Terra Nova is executive-produced by Steven Spielberg, and arrives on Fox with a two-hour series premiere on Monday, Sept. 26.
I wasn’t initially thrilled when I heard about this show because I just knew they might cobble together some bargain-basement effects that would ruin everything, but the dinos look real enough to eat you, and it looks like there’s going to be enough tension among the ‘escapees’ to keep the series from turning into an endless stream of people running from dinosaurs… although I’m hoping to see plenty of that too.
